Rajshahi: Rajshahi University of Engineering and Technology (RUET) has organized a weeklong foundation training program for its newly recruited teachers. The initiative aims to enhance the professional skills of the participants, focusing on teaching proficiency and professional development.



According to Bangladesh Sangbad Sangstha, the training, which is being held at the RUET Hall, is organized by the Institutional Quality Assurance Cell (IQAC). The program is designed to enhance teaching skills, promote professional growth, and ensure the delivery of quality education. The opening ceremony was addressed by Vice-Chancellor Prof Abdur Razzaque, who served as the chief guest, while IQAC Director Prof Imdadul Haque presided over the event.



Several notable figures, including the Dean of the Applied Science and Humanity Faculty, Prof Abdul Kader Zilani, Electronics and Computer Science Faculty Dean Prof Bashir Ahmed, and Mechanical Engineering Faculty Dean Prof Nurul Islam, also spoke at the ceremony. In his speech, Prof Abdur Razzaque highlighted the importance of the foundation training in fostering professional and academic leadership among the new teachers.



Prof Razzaque expressed his expectation that the newly recruited teachers would become vital contributors to building future workforces. He emphasized the importance of acquiring skills in teaching, research, and moral values through the training. He also encouraged participants to make the best use of the knowledge gained during the training in their professional endeavors.
